Output 211ae9d2e12b26cebde01b13f7540d423475d31a5720273e2c970c2d24e4bccd:4

value
38700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e1ba75524536eb41e28a9bd0588a18ef9dff00 OP_EQUAL
address
3KBbQ4gSa4txSEo1vpAb1Gz5EGuorUsdxa
transaction
211ae9d2e12b26cebde01b13f7540d423475d31a5720273e2c970c2d24e4bccd
confirmations
162958
spent
true